There was a family that was made up of all girls besides the father, but he was out serving as a chaplain in the war between the states. It was four girls and their mother. They didn't have much money, so they didn't have as much things as any other teenager.
Since they didn't have much money, they couldn't have a Christmas. Each of the girls get one dollar to spend on themselves. They each wanted to get something they really wanted. But, they seen that their mother didn't have things in good condition, so they all decided to use their money for their mother.
The next morning after they got their mother their gifts, they sat at the breakfast table with them. They were all excited to give Mrs. March her presents. But when she came in, they hid the basket. As they were about to eat, she told them that there was a small family out in a small shed in the cold with nothing to eat and the mother was ill. She asked them if they would give up their breakfast just this one time. Surprisingly, they all gladly have up their favorite breakfast.
Mrs. March told the March girls that she would make up for the breakfast at dinner. So when dinner came, they had a really nice candle light dinner. It was brought over by the rich people next door.
The Laurence boy was one that lived over in the big house. They wanted to get to know the boy but he was too shy. They lost their cat once and he brought it back to them. He needed fun and friends. He never done anything with any friends.
A couple days later, two of the sisters got an invitation to a New Year's Eve dance. They both were excited about the event and wondered what they was going to wear. They each had one nice dress for events but Jo's dress had a burn spot in the back. But she decided to wear it anyways.
